ZIP Code 18437: frequently asked questions
- What is the median home value in ZIP Code 18437?
- The median home value in ZIP Code 18437 is $173,900, lower than 58% of U.S. ZIP codes.
- How much is property tax in ZIP Code 18437?
- The median annual property tax in ZIP Code 18437 is $3,321, an effective rate of 2% of home value.
- Is ZIP Code 18437 expensive to live in?
- Homes in ZIP Code 18437 cost about 3.11× the median household income, near the U.S. ZIP codes median.
- What is the weather like in ZIP Code 18437?
- ZIP Code 18437 averages 44.1°F year-round, summer highs near 75.3°F, winter lows around 14.3°F (NOAA 1991–2020 normals). It sees about 54.6 inches of snow a year.
- Is ZIP Code 18437 at risk of flooding or natural disasters?
- ZIP Code 18437's FEMA National Risk Index score is 54.9 (lower than 63% of U.S. ZIP codes). Its greatest modeled natural hazard is hurricane.
